[The Data Mining on Quick Access Recorder for Flight Safety Improvement] Vertical wind and runway surface roughness are the most concerned parameters when the aircraft initiating the procedures of approach-to-landing and take-off at an airport, due to they will affect the safety of the aircraft in those phases. In the meantime, there is no equipment that can be used to assess the chance of vertical wind emergence as well as the decline of runway surface friction. This paper describes Quick Access Recoder data processing technique for estimating those parameters, the speed of vertical wind in the approach-to-landing phase and runway friction coefficient in the landing phase. Due to those parameters does not recorded in Quick Access Recorder then system identification technique is utilized in order to obtain both of parameters. Validation process is sequenced to increase the confidence level. The described data processing technique involving the aircrafts motion dynamics and the estimator. In case all the airline provide their flight data, the tendency of vertical wind and the difference of runway friction can be calculated promptly so that the airline and the airport can take anticipation action for maintaining the safety level of the flight.

Wirasaba Airport is a military airport operated under responsibily of the Indonesian Air Force. This airport located in Purbalingga, Central Java. In order to increase economic potential and tourisme in this area, local government of Purbalingga proposed the change function of Wirasaba Airport becoming Civil Enclave Airport. Civil Enclave Airport is a military airport which also provide civil aviation services. This study used a qualitative descriptive analysis method. The results shows that development of Wirasaba Airport is not a priority based on several considerations. First consideration is the fact that Wirasaba Airport is not included in Minister of Transportation Decree No. Km 69 year of 2013 about the Airport Master Plan. Beside that, land vailability in this area is also complicated. Surrounding area in wirasaba Airport is belong to Indonesian Air Force. Furthermore, this airport does not meet criteria of airport coverage services. The national requirement state that airport coverage service in Java Island is 200 km away to cover 100 km for each nearest airport. The nearest aiport from Wirasaba Airport are Ahmad Yani Airport in Semarang and Tunggu Wulung Airport in Cilacap. The distance between Wirasaba Airport to those closest airport less than 200 km and passenger demand in Central Java Area has not show the over capacity trend. This study attempts to examine the fatigue of pilots who fly the commercial aircraft on short route since they have to make several take-off and landing during their duty time for short route flight. The method of paired t-test was used to measure the condition of the pilots before and after their duty time. In addition, the factors that the pilots most felt in contributing to the level of fatigue were also explored in this study. The results indicate that the pilots experience fatigue when flying short routes in their duty time and the factor that contributes the most to the pilots’ fatigue is the external factor related to their duty as a pilot. [The Development of A Procedure to Establish A Cabin Quality Standards] A Cabin Reliability Control Program [Cabin RCP] is a series of activities to control the effectiveness of the aircraft cabin maintenance program. Cabin RCP is developed based on the Advisory Circular 120 17A with an addition on the assessment of the cabin quality. The Cabin RCP of the XYZ Airlines so far has no credible method to establish the cabin quality standard. The research attempt to develop a procedure to establish a cabin quality standard based on the Analytical Hierarchy Process [AHP] and the Delphi Method. The workflow of the method follows AHP, while the Delphi Method is used to determine the weighing factor of the matrix elements and the range of the cabin value. The Percentage Weighted Deviation [PWD] of each cabin item is then calculated based on the weight and the score of each cabin item. PWD will identify which cabin items should be prioritized in the maintenance activities. The procedure for establishing the cabin quality standard is applied to XYZ Airline's aircraft cabin. The result of the procedure application is verified by comparing with expert opinion. The research results show that the cabin quality is determined by the appearance and the functional aspects. Any cabin condition can be assessed using the cabin quality standard in order to have the PWD's. The procedure has been verified by comparing the weighing factor of each cabin item with expert opinion. It is recommended to collect data from a more direct respondents, namely the passengers.
